zoukankan      html  css  js  c++  java
  • 字符串函数

    --字符串函数

    --ascii 返回字符串中首字母的ascii 编码

    select ascii('name')

    select ascii(name)from biao

    select * from biao where ascii(name)>200

    --char

    select char(97)

    select char(age)from biao

    --charindex在一个表到时中搜索另一个表达式,并返回起始位置

    --在逗号的后面寻找逗号前面的字符段,返回首字母的索引,索引从1开始

    select charindex('adc','adaddadjjmabc')

    select charindex('199',age)from biao--返回0表示没有找到

    --字符串的拼接

    select'a'+'ba'+'denf'

    --difference 返回相似度,用0-4表示相似程度

    select difference('adcfff','adc')

    --left 逗号前面的事字符串,后面是从左向右截取多少个

    select left('adcfaafa',3)

    select left(name,1)from biao

    select left(name,1),count(*)frim biao group by left(name,1)

    --len查询字符串长度,前面的空格算,后面的空格不算

    select len('    abvff    ')

    --lower 将大写转换为小写

    select lower('DFSJSG')

    --删除左边的空格,相当于。net中的trimstart

    select ltrim('     a     ')

    --截去右边的空格

    select rtrim(‘    a   ’)

    --space打印空格,参数代表空格的个数

    select 'a'+space(5)+'b'

    --str 将一个小数转换为字符串,1参数是原数据,2参数事字符串长度,3参数事截取小数点后几位,小数点也占用一个长度

    select str(33323.345,6,1)

    --stuff 参数1是原字符串,参数2是从索引第几位开始,参数3是向后删除几位,参数4事掺入的字符串

      select stuff('adadad',4,0'adad')

    --substring 从制定索引截取指定长度的字符段

    select substring(name,1,1) from biao

    --upper转换为大写

    select upper('adcad')

    --lower 转换为小写

  • 相关阅读:
    经典排序算法
    浅谈C++继承
    进程间通信
    我在其它博客写文章
    git 版本回退
    vmware machine 虚拟机无法启动 Credential Guard 或 Device Guard
    我的头像制作过程
    vs安装qt5后打开qt4创建的 .pro 文件提示找不到头文件的解决方法
    [转]手动安装 Eclipse 插件 Viplugin
    装好 JDK 配置环境变量
  • 原文地址:https://www.cnblogs.com/lulichao/p/5833020.html
Copyright © 2011-2022 走看看